L'utilistion d'une fonction dans une requête

Signaler
Messages postés
10
Date d'inscription
mardi 12 juillet 2005
Statut
Membre
Dernière intervention
31 août 2005
-
Messages postés
4172
Date d'inscription
mercredi 30 juillet 2003
Statut
Membre
Dernière intervention
9 juin 2006
-
Bonjour,
j'ai un petit problème avec ma requête.En effet dans celle-ci je doit utiliser une fonction 'f' de cette facon:
select champ1,champ2,f(champ1,champ2) as champ3 from (table) where....
mais lorsque je l'éxecute je recoit un message d'erreur comme quoi cette fonction n'est pas définie dans l'expression de la requête.
Merci d'avance

1 réponse

Messages postés
4172
Date d'inscription
mercredi 30 juillet 2003
Statut
Membre
Dernière intervention
9 juin 2006
27
Une requete SQL est une chaine de caractères, donc si ta fonction F retourne bien une chaine de caractère, tu peut faire ceci :
"select champ1,champ2," & f(champ1,champ2)& " as champ3 from (table) where...."